public class DashRendererBuilder extends java.lang.Object implements DemoPlayer.RendererBuilder
| 构造器和说明 |
|---|
DashRendererBuilder(android.content.Context context,
java.lang.String userAgent,
java.lang.String url,
MediaDrmCallback drmCallback) |
| 限定符和类型 | 方法和说明 |
|---|---|
void |
buildRenderers(DemoPlayer player)
Builds renderers for playback.
|
void |
cancel()
Cancels the current build operation, if there is one.
|
public DashRendererBuilder(android.content.Context context,
java.lang.String userAgent,
java.lang.String url,
MediaDrmCallback drmCallback)
public void buildRenderers(DemoPlayer player)
DemoPlayer.RendererBuilderbuildRenderers 在接口中 DemoPlayer.RendererBuilderplayer - The player for which renderers are being built. {link DemoPlayer#onRenderers}
should be invoked once the renderers have been built. If building fails,
{link DemoPlayer#onRenderersError} should be invoked.public void cancel()
DemoPlayer.RendererBuilderA canceled build operation must not invoke {link DemoPlayer#onRenderers} or {link DemoPlayer#onRenderersError} on the player, which may have been released.
cancel 在接口中 DemoPlayer.RendererBuilder